The Chiefs have remained busy during the free agency period picking up defensive tackle Jarren Reed and center Austin Blythe while losing defensive end Tanoh Kpassagnon, and I don’t think we’ve spoken to beat writers Herbie Teope and Sam McDowell since Sammy Watkins signed with the Ravens.
We cover all of that on today’s SportsBeat KC with host Blair Kerkhoff, along with some NFL news. The league made official what we’ve known for a while, that teams will play a 17th regular season game in 2021. Also also know the opponent for the Chiefs. It’s the Green Bay Packers in Kansas City.
